A media expert has observed a significant "paradigm shift" in how public broadcaster SVT utilizes talent, particularly in light of Pernilla Wahlgren's prominent role. Wahlgren currently hosts the popular show "Allsรฅng pรฅ Skansen" while also maintaining her career as a singer and influencer, creating a potential conflict of interest.

Marie Grusell, a media docent at the University of Gothenburg, points out that individuals attractive to SVT often possess strong personal brands. This attractiveness, however, complicates the broadcaster's mandate for independence when those individuals are simultaneously engaged in commercial activities. The situation prompts renewed debate about SVT's impartiality and the potential for its programming to be influenced by commercial considerations.

The core issue revolves around the perceived blurring of lines between public service broadcasting and the commercial endeavors of its on-air personalities. Critics question whether Wahlgren's dual roles compromise SVT's ability to remain a neutral platform, free from the influence of private enterprise and personal branding. This debate touches upon the fundamental principles of public broadcasting in the digital age.
